Transaction 41ae334d491bd4db33ce21cb977e224ba7d6b0c3cd4136bf08c8e6f8f5688842

1 Input
2 Outputs
  • 41ae334d491bd4db33ce21cb977e224ba7d6b0c3cd4136bf08c8e6f8f5688842:0
  • value  70804026
    address  1FnYtkUpBPkMq1MhfhMhR8wG6rT1DRhPda
  • 41ae334d491bd4db33ce21cb977e224ba7d6b0c3cd4136bf08c8e6f8f5688842:1
  • value  156391463
    address  1HCKFXim3CWmDnifvHEjgPUAbR1U3u6xkV